Creating Accessible Experiences for All Users

In today's digital landscape, users browse websites on a broad range of devices, from mobile phones to tablets and computers. A responsive web design strategy is crucial to provide that websites perform seamlessly across all these screen sizes. This provides an optimal user experience for everyone, regardless of their platform.

A responsive web design utilizes flexible layouts and CSS rules to automatically adjust the website's content based on the user's view size and orientation. This eliminates the need for separate websites for each device, streamlining web development and support.

Effective Website Design Strategies to Boost Your SEO Ranking

Crafting a website that not only looks stunning but also performs exceptionally well in search engine results requires meticulous attention to detail. Incorporating search engine optimized design practices from the outset is crucial for achieving long-term visibility online.

One fundamental aspect is ensuring your website loads rapidly. Users expect instant gratification, and slow-loading pages can lead to high bounce rates and damaged SEO performance. Optimize your site here by compressing graphics, leveraging browser caching, and choosing a reliable hosting provider.
